Rare Button Sells for $15,100

Last month, a rare button sold for $15,100 on ebay.  The button is from the 1920 United States presidential election.  It features a picture of the Democratic nominee for President Governor James Cox of Ohio and the Vic Presidential candidate Franklin D Roosevelt.

Harvey Milk Political Buttons

Harvey Milk was the first openly gay elected official in U.S. history.
Sean Penn portrays Harvey Milk in the Oscar nominated film Milk.
